We are glad to hear that you have surrendered to God, and that you are seeking help in Jesus' name. Black magic and any form of witchcraft is strongly condemned in the Bible. It is a practice that is against God's will and can bring harm and destruction. As the scriptures say, "There shall not be found with you anyone who makes his son or his daughter to pass through the fire, one who uses divination, one who practices sorcery, or an enchanter, or a sorcerer, or a charmer, or a consulter with a familiar spirit, or a wizard, or a necromancer. For whoever does these things is an abomination to Yahweh" Deuteronomy 18:10-12a, WEB.

We encourage you to continue praying and seeking God's face. Stand firm in your faith and trust in the Lord. Remember, "Be sober and self-controlled. Be watchful. Your adversary the devil, walks around like a roaring lion, seeking whom he may devour. Withstand him steadfast in your faith, knowing that your brothers who are in the world are undergoing the same sufferings" 1 Peter 5:8-9, WEB.
Keep your focus on Jesus Christ and His word. Make sure to be in fellowship with other Christians to help encourage and strengthen your relationship with God. Pray with your husband and study the Bible together. If there is sin in your lives that has opened the door to this attack, confess it to God and turn away from it. God is faithful and just to forgive us our sins and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ness 1 John 1:9, WEB.
